Ferromolybdenum 

Ferro molybdenum  ( FeMo) is an important iron-molybdenum metal alloy, with a molybdenum content of 60-75%. It is the main source for molybdenum alloying of HSLA steel.

The alloy is produced by heating a mixture of molybdenum(VI) oxide MoO3, aluminium, and iron. The oxide and the aluminium combine via an aluminothermic reaction to give molybdenum in situ. The ferromolybdenum can be purified by electron beam melting or used as it is. For alloying with steel the ferromolybdenum is added to molten steel before casting

Ferro Molybdenum is a hardening agent and is found in many alloy steels that are heat-treatable. Molybdenum prevents corrosion in stainless steels, and when mixed with iron, the Molybdenum also strengthens and hardens into austenite.

 

Ferromolybdenum comes in many grades, where the content of pure Molybdenum is between 60% and 75%. It retards softening at elevated temperatures and is therefore used in boiler and pressure vessel steels, as well as several grades of high speed and other tool steels. ferromolybdenum is packaged in cans or bags to prevent handling losses.
